RE INSTRUMENT BOARD CLOCKS.

With reference to Sg.{Arthur F. Sidgreaves - MD}36/E.29.9.31. since R.{Sir Henry Royce} has not raised any objection to ordering Boyce electric clocks, we are now arranging for one dozen to be obtained suitable for the instrument patch on Phantom II, and one dozen of the usual type for the ordinary form of instrument board, as fitted on the 20/25 HP. chassis. Immediately these are available, we will arrange for them to be fitted on cars being used by the Company in cases where the existing clocks can be made use of.

We understand that we do not supply clocks on the 20/25 HP. chassis as part of our standard equipment, so that if it is considered preferable to order clocks for Phantom II only, we would arrange to do so on hearing from you.
